Output 200324e109384dcb36b0ec877ee7448402890875fbe6ef62cfdf3f3f3f4fef32:0

value
655599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77bbbc1f1d30a95c23d958be6b3b1ae020b30a3f OP_EQUAL
address
3Cc7ERB6umzAHCnkN7WPyqUxaS8GScKt4s
transaction
200324e109384dcb36b0ec877ee7448402890875fbe6ef62cfdf3f3f3f4fef32
spent
true